5-Amino-1MQ (5-amino-1-methylquinolinium) is a synthetic small-molecule NNMT inhibitor investigated in controlled laboratory research for its role in NAD⁺ metabolism, methylation balance, and cellular energy regulation. NNMT (nicotinamide N-methyltransferase) is an enzyme expressed across metabolically active tissues including adipose, liver, and skeletal muscle. By limiting NNMT’s consumption of nicotinamide, 5-Amino-1MQ preserves substrate availability for NAD⁺ biosynthesis, making it a compound of interest in research examining metabolic pathway modulation, fat cell signaling, and longevity-associated enzyme activity.
